site stats

Data masking in sql server 2012 examples

WebNov 26, 2024 · The alternative would be not to use Dynamic Data Masking, but a custom view (or a computed column), where you can call any T-SQL function, for example: … WebApr 2, 2024 · Figure 1 – Data Masking Example. If you notice the illustration above, you can see on the left hand is the actual account numbers and …

Dynamic Data Masking In SQL Server - SQL Shack

WebMay 11, 2024 · Dynamic data masking (DDM) —used to apply role-based (object level) security to databases/applications, masking data as it is retrieved by a user. This is mainly applicable to read only scenarios. SQL Server can configure DDM on specific database fields, hiding sensitive data in query results. This is easy to use with existing applications ... WebMay 13, 2024 · declare @name varchar (50) set @name = (SELECT lastName from person where personID = (random id number) Update person set lastname = @name WHERE personID = (person id of current row) Wrap this in a loop, and follow the guidelines of Fisher-Yates for modifying the random value constraints, and you'll be set. Share. hot springs near flathead lake mt https://servidsoluciones.com

Data masking implementation in SQL Server 2012. How to control …

WebApr 3, 2024 · Full masking according to the data types of the designated fields. • Use XXXX or fewer X's if the size of the field is less than 4 characters for string data types (nchar, … WebJan 1, 2001 · I have about 3000 entries in a column in SQL 2012 which are unstructured at the moment ie. 1.1.01.10, 1.1.1.11 . ... sql; sql-server-2012; sql-update; mask; data-masking; Share. Follow edited Dec 9, 2016 at 19:07. Hadi. 35.7k 13 13 gold badges 68 68 silver badges 123 123 bronze badges. WebDec 7, 2024 · DataMasker. A free data masking and/or anonymizer library for Sql Server written in .NET. If you've ever needed to pull down databases from a live environment to stage or even dev you'll need to think about masking any personal information. hot springs near fraser colorado

Use Dynamic Data Masking to obfuscate your sensitive data

Category:sql server 2012 - Update SQL Data using mask and rules - Stack Overflow

Tags:Data masking in sql server 2012 examples

Data masking in sql server 2012 examples

Use Dynamic Data Masking to obfuscate your sensitive data

WebOct 15, 2024 · Following are the examples of dynamic data masking: Phone number -> xxxx-xxx-xx-5458. Email -> [email protected]. The data is actually not masked physically … WebAug 26, 2024 · 8 Data Masking Techniques. Here are a few common data masking techniques you can use to protect sensitive data within your datasets. 1. Data Pseudonymization. Lets you switch an original data set, such as a name or an e-mail, with a pseudonym or an alias.

Data masking in sql server 2012 examples

Did you know?

WebMay 7, 2024 · DECLARE @string VARCHAR (20) = 'TEST123456' DECLARE @maskStart CHAR = 'S' DECLARE @maskEnd CHAR = '4' SELECT Original = @string, … WebFor example, a column mask on column SSN might change the result of the aggregate function COUNT(DISTINCT SSN) because the DISTINCT operation is performed on the unmasked values. Conflicts between the definition of a column mask and SQL: A column mask is created as a stand alone object, without knowing all of the contexts in which it …

WebJan 1, 2001 · 2 Answers Sorted by: 0 Alter function Pad ( @str varchar (max) ) returns varchar (max) as begin Declare @nstr varchar (max) while (PATINDEX … WebJul 18, 2024 · 2 Answers Sorted by: 3 The View option can be done by creating a new 'mask' view that includes all the columns from the source tables, and replaces sensitive …

WebMay 11, 2024 · SQL Server Dynamic Data Masking Types. Here are four data masking types you can use on SQL Server: Default—this function lets you create a rule that … WebStep 4: In this step, I used Email masking for the Email column on the employee table. The syntax is “Alter table [Table Name] ALTER [Column Name] ADD MASKED WITH (FUNCTION = ‘email ()’)”. Once the masking is applied, we can execute as the Testuser and see that the email column is masked and exposes only first letter of an email address ...

WebFeb 2, 2024 · Conclusion. Dynamic Data Masking in SQL Server is a masking technique that can be used to hide data. This feature is available in SQL Server as well as in SQL Azure. There are four types of …

WebAug 21, 2024 · If you check Chart of SQL Server Permissions: you can see that members of this role can UNMASK any data. This can be easily check with the code below: DROP TABLE IF EXISTS [dbo]. [StackOverflow]; … lined throttle cablesWebNov 26, 2024 · Conclusion. Dynamic data masking creates a simple and easy method of protecting data from unauthorised viewing but it is rather basic. It does not mask the data within the database itself, only when the data is presented (i.e. from the result of a SELECT statement). Therefore, the data is still vulnerable – from copying the backups or suchlike. hot springs near grand lake coloradoWebJul 10, 2024 · DbDefence implements data masking for SQL Server R2 and higher. Implementation is similar to dynamic masking, but unmasked values never appear in the … hot springs near grace idahoWebJul 5, 2024 · The average cost of a data breach was estimated at $4.24m in 2024, creating strong incentives for businesses to invest in information security solutions, including data masking to protect sensitive data. Data masking is a must-have solution for organizations that wish to comply with GDPR or use realistic data in a testing environment. In this ... lined throughWebNov 26, 2016 · 2 Answers. SELECT REGEXP_REPLACE ('this is a string', '\w', 'x') FROM DUAL; This replaces all non-whitespace characters with an x. To replace letters only, try this: SELECT REGEXP_REPLACE ('this is a string', ' [A-Za-z]', 'x') FROM DUAL; You can create user defined function as below and call that function in your query to mask the … hot springs near golden colined tier curtainsWebDec 9, 2016 · 1. I have a Database with secure Data in some tables (5 tables) when I bring that Database into my Local Environment I need to Mask the Data with Special … lined tights